What is a street? Is it a living ecosystem, a public space; a social space, an economic space or a combination of these? This book offers a unique look at streets as locations that can evolve to support the economic, social, cultural and natural aspects of cities.
Using modern urban design examples, it challenges readers to focus not only on the liveability and travel benefits of roads, but on how the power of streets can be harnessed. In so doing, it promotes more dynamic spaces for walking, biking and living, and stimulates urban vitality and community regeneration, encouraging them to make changes in their own communities.

William (Billy) Riggs is a professor and program director at the University of San Francisco School of Management. A global expert and thought leader in transportation, economics, design, the environment and urban development, he is a consultant and advisor to multiple companies and start-ups on technology, mobility and the future of cities.
